IT Help Desk Tech (Civil Engineering)
Job Description We are seeking a detail-oriented, adaptable, and customer-focused Help Desk Technician to join our civil engineering company. The ideal candidate is an excellent problem solver, eager to learn, and exposed to various technologies. This role primarily focuses on desktop support but offers opportunities to grow into a Systems Administrator position. The Help Desk Technician will handle day-to-day IT operations, provide technical support for PCs and peripherals, and ensure smooth technology operations for end-users. Key Responsibilities: Technical Support: Provide first-line support for hardware, software, network, and connectivity issues for end-users, both in-person and remotely. Troubleshooting: Diagnose and resolve technical issues with desktops, laptops, monitors, printers, and other peripherals. User Account Management: Handle adding, modifying, and removing user accounts, permissions, and security settings within Active Directory and other systems. System Maintenance: Install, configure, and maintain hardware and software systems, including Windows 10 and Windows 11 operating systems. Documentation: Maintain detailed records of IT issues, solutions, and system configurations using a ticketing system. Training & Mentorship: Provide mentorship and support to team members, as well as training for end-users on IT systems and best practices. Environment Support: Assist in maintaining a stable IT environment, including end-to-end user support and device management. Growth Opportunities: Engage in tasks related to IT infrastructure to develop skills required for a Systems Administrator role. Security: Ensure endpoint security by maintaining antivirus software, system updates, and compliance with IT security protocols. Collaboration: Work closely with engineers and project managers to understand and address their specific IT needs. On-Call Duties: Provide weekend on-call support as required, including remote troubleshooting with provided laptop and cell phone. Skills and Requirements Education: Open to candidates with relevant experience; degree preferred but not required. Certifications such as CompTIA A+, MCP, or MCSP are highly desirable. Experience: 2+ years of experience in IT support or help desk roles, preferably with exposure to desktop support. Technical Skills: Proficiency with Windows 10 and transitioning to Windows 11. Experience with Microsoft 365 suite and Active Directory. Familiarity with network troubleshooting tools and techniques. Understanding of PC hardware, peripherals, and related troubleshooting. Soft Skills: Strong problem-solving and analytical skills with a proven ability to handle complex technical issues.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Ability to mentor team members and foster a culture of learning. Flexible and adaptable mindset with a willingness to learn new technologies. Exceptional organizational skills with attention to detail. Experience working in a civil engineering or construction environment.
